Whether customers are looking for the strong, rigid polycarbonate walls of the Series 2000 or the cost-effective, yet durable, design of the Series 1000, GrowSpan’s … WebA seawater greenhouse is a greenhouse structure that enables the growth of crops and the production of fresh water in arid regions which constitute about one third of the earth's land area. This in response to the global water scarcity and peak water and the salt-infecting soil. The system uses seawater and solar energy.It uses a similar structure to the pad-and …

WebStorms are a big cause for the destruction of crop yields on a global scale. Through the use of stable greenhouses, the negative effects of storms on crop yields could be significantly lowered since as long as greenhouses are able to withstand the storm, the plants inside will not suffer at all.
